Along with tasty appetizers from their authentic Mexican cuisine, Taco Factory also served their newest beverage item, Chili Beer (beer with jalapeno chili). Guests were also treated to a special musical performance by the musical ensemble, MEZTLI.
METZLI is comprised of three gifted musicians lead by Efren Luna, a singer and guitarist from Veracruz, Mexico; Valeria Mason, singer and violin player; and Louise Quevedo, guitar player. The trio performed popular Latin classical and folk songs throughout the entire evening.

About Taco Factory:
Taco Factory, Incorporated was established in 1984 with its first location in Walnut, CA. Their growing chain of nine restaurants and the vision for continued success evolves with each new location. Beyond simply fast food service, Taco Factory has developed into a unique gather place for family and friends that reflects Mexican heritage. The combination of delicious food and distinctive environment puts them into a hybrid category called “convenience dining” in the fast food industry. These unique qualities have becoming their
